censuring
Definitions
The act of expressing severe disapproval of someone or something, typically in a formal statement.
The process of officially rebuking or reprimanding someone for their actions.
Examples
The committee issued a formal statement censuring the official for his unethical conduct.
Many citizens were vocal in censuring the government's decision to cut funding for public libraries.
